What is Wheat Protein Isolate?
Wheat protein isolate is a dietary supplement for athletes and body builders. It is rich in protein with low carbohydrates and fat. Muscle builders and strength-training athletes use this supplement because of it muscle growth potentials.
Experts advise that moderate use is required despite its numerous benefits. The safer approach should be to consult a medical expert before you commence your muscle-training using this supplement.
What are the Benefits of the Isolate?
Wheat protein isolate is a better alternative to whey protein isolate. Whey protein isolate is made from diary produce which contains lactose.
Wheat isolate unlike whey isolate does not contain lactose which is a diary sugar. A protein isolate with lactose is not suitable for people with lactose-intolerance. This may cause them allergies like cramps, diarrhea, nausea and bloating. Therefore, whey and all other dairy proteins, such as casein powder should be avoided. The best alternative in this situation is the wheat P-isolate.
What is the Amount of Calorie?
This isolate is very low in calories, thus, it is a useful dietary supplement. A serving of this supplement has only 100 calories.
Since it is low in calorie, it is also a dietary solution to weight loss. You can make a wheat protein calorie shakes as a substitute for some meal. This will help you immensely to lose weight. For instance, drinking a shake of this isolate as an alternative to a 6-inch sub each day will help you burn 1,260 calories in a week. This volume is enough to help you shed 1/3 Ib.
Protein in Wheat Isolate
The volume of protein in wheat protein isolate shows the core value of this supplement. This protein isolate has abundant amount of protein. Research reveals that a serving of protein isolate has 20 grams of protein. This fact explains further the innate preference for this supplement.
Among other benefits, This isolate can help in resuscitation or post-workout recovery. The 2010 edition of the “International Journal of Sport Nutrition and Exercise Metabolism reports that taking a serving of this supplement after your workout session will help your body to get stimulated and will optimize the activities of the muscles. It will also aid muscle growth and repairs.
Carbohydrate Volume
Wheat products typically contain high volumes of carbohydrates. Examples can be seen in wheat product such as bread and pasta.
However, the story is not the same for wheat protein isolate. It contains a very low amount of carbohydrates. A serving of this wheat has just 3 grams of carbohydrates. It does also contain only 1 gram of sugar with zero dietary fiber.
This carbohydrate constituent is a booster for this supplement and makes it suitable for everyone.
Fat in Wheat P-Isolate
this protein is good for weight loss, or management. This is because this protein product is very low in fat. It is estimated that this protein isolate contains only 1 gram of fat per serving. This is far below the daily body required fat intake.
If you are looking for a low-fat diet, this protein isolate is a good option. Taking this as an alternative to some of your meal will help you to reduce fatty tissues in your body. It will help you grow better muscle strength and tissues.
Gluten in Wheat Protein Isolate
Wheat products typically contains gluten. Gluten is a special type of protein seen in grains. This isolate is a wheat produce. Thus, as expected, it contain gluten.
Gluten is not inherently harmful. However, people who are gluten-intolerant are advised against consuming foods which are not gluten free.
Also, people diagnosed with celiac diseases should stay away from diet containing gluten. The commonest side effects for people having this disease include – indigestion, bloating, intestinal damages, diarrhea and nausea.
You are advised to always check the label when purchasing this protein isolate to ascertain whether or not it contains gluten. Also see your doctor before using this supplement if you are gluten-intolerant or have celiac disease.
